Tex. Government Code § 1433.025: ADVERTISING FOR CERTAIN CONTRACTS; PERFORMANCE AND PAYMENT BONDS.

(a) A contract for construction or purchase under this chapter involving the expenditure of more than $2,000 may be made only after advertising in the manner provided by Chapter 252, Local Government Code, or Subchapter C, Chapter 262, Local Government Code, as applicable.
(b) The provisions of Chapter 2253 relating to performance and payment bonds apply to construction contracts let by the issuer.
Added by Acts 1999, 76th Leg., ch. 227, Sec. 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1999.
